myBasePay Secures Funding to Enable Distributed Workforces in South Florida And Beyond

The pandemic has fundamentally reshaped where and how we work. South Florida startup myBasePay offers a back-office solution to help manage contingent workforces.

Born from the Shift to Distributed Work

The pandemic fundamentally reshaped where and how we work. As companies across the country embraced remote and hybrid models, the demand for flexible, contingent talent surged. South Florida startup myBasePay emerged to meet that demand, offering a comprehensive back-office solution for managing contingent workforces at scale.

Co-founders Cesar Jimenez and Jahn Karsybaev recognized early that the staffing industry needed more than incremental improvement. Staffing firms were drowning in compliance complexity, payroll administration, and operational overhead that prevented them from focusing on their core mission: connecting talent with opportunity.

"We saw that staffing companies needed a comprehensive platform that could handle payroll, compliance, and funding all in one place. The existing solutions were fragmented and outdated. We built myBasePay to be the modern infrastructure layer that the industry was missing." — Jahn Karsybaev, Co-Founder, myBasePay

$60 Million to Fuel Growth

BMI Financial Group has pledged up to $60 million to fuel myBasePay's expansion. The investment is split strategically: half allocated to payroll funding to ensure staffing firms and their workers are paid on time, every time, and the other half directed toward technology development and AI capabilities that will power the next generation of workforce management tools.

From Kazakhstan to Harvard to South Florida

Jahn Karsybaev's journey to co-founding myBasePay is a story of global ambition. Originally from Kazakhstan, he pursued his education at Harvard before making his way to South Florida's growing tech ecosystem. His international perspective and technical expertise complement Cesar Jimenez's deep roots in the US staffing industry.

Scaling the Team and the Vision

With the new funding in place, myBasePay plans to double its 16-person team to accelerate product development, expand client services, and deepen its presence in key markets. The company is hiring across engineering, compliance, operations, and client success to support its ambitious growth trajectory.
